This is my first attempt at making a direct replacement for an existing ship, so I actually have no idea why the diomedes-shp.tbm has issues (I'm sure someone more experienced could tell me what I screwed up).  The simplest fix is to extract the bp2-shp.tbm and paste the new tables over the Diomedes entry in there.  That's the way I have it set up, and I understand it fixed issues for others.
I don't think there is anything wrong with your table, it's just that if you just dump it in the bp folder, there is some mess up caused by conflicting table entries, or priorities or something like that.
Which is why I extracted the entire table, as I knew it should, in theory, cleanly override the table located in the .vp file. Well that sort of was my reasoning, I don't know if it was correct, but it solved the issue for me.

There's subsystem naming differences between the old and new Diomedes (namely engines) which is causing a conflict. It's not 100% a plug-and-play conversion, some editing of the old file will be required.
